In this episode, Kevin busts some of the most common serviced accommodation myths. He helps you to better understand what can and cannot be done by SA business owners. Ensuring that nobody gets needlessly stuck or suffers unnecessary expense as a result of misinformation. He speaks about rates, planning classes, property standards classification, purchasing as a Ltd company and why you would not sign an ASD when taking a property off of an owner.   KEY TAKEAWAYS From a planning point of view, the appropriate use class for most serviced accommodation models is C3. For most SA landlords, going onto business rates is not something to worry about. Kevin explains why in the podcast. Serviced accommodation, which should definitely not be someone´s permanent home, is not covered by the housing act. If an agent is belligerently telling your property needs to be treated as an HMO use the housing officer to provide them with concrete proof that it is not. Kevin explains exactly how in the podcast. No business use clauses in leases do not always preclude your using a building for SA.
